When you are working with the processed sound from Acid or any other digital audio program, there will be a latency, it's unavoidable any time you convert analog to digital and back to analog. Smaller buffer = the computer has to work harder, so you eventually hit the limit of the processing power and the audio will start to have artifacts when the computer can't keep up. The only time you have zero latency on any digital audio interface is if you monitor in the analog realm before the digital conversion.
